The Miami Valley is the region surrounding the Great Miami River in southwestern Ohio, United States. It also includes the Little Miami, Mad, and Stillwater rivers. The region includes the cities of Dayton, Hamilton, Springfield, and Middletown, among other communities. The river's name is derived from the Miami people. The name lends itself to many institutions and enterprises in the area, such as Miami University, Miami Valley Career Technology Center, the Miami Valley Conference, Miami Valley Today, Premier Health Miami Valley Hospital, and the Miami Valley Council of Boy Scouts of America.
